When working with Excel, especially on large datasets, hidden rows can sometimes create confusion or lead to errors in data analysis. Whether you’ve hidden rows to make your spreadsheet look cleaner or because they contained irrelevant information, knowing how to delete these hidden rows effectively is essential. This guide will walk you through the processes, tips, and tricks for deleting hidden rows in Excel, ensuring your data is accurate and easy to work with. 🗂️
Understanding Hidden Rows in Excel
Hidden rows are rows that you’ve chosen to conceal from view. They’re still part of your worksheet, but they’re not visible on the screen. This feature can be particularly useful when dealing with large datasets where you want to focus on specific information without distractions.
Why Delete Hidden Rows?
Sometimes hidden rows may contain outdated or unnecessary information that you no longer need. By deleting these rows, you can:
- Improve Performance: A leaner dataset can enhance Excel’s performance.
- Reduce Errors: Eliminating irrelevant data minimizes the chances of mistakes during analysis.
- Enhance Clarity: A tidy spreadsheet allows for better readability and presentation.
Steps to Delete Hidden Rows
Method 1: Delete Hidden Rows Using the Go To Special Feature
-
Select Your Data: Click and drag to select the range of cells that includes both visible and hidden rows.
-
Open Go To Special: Press
F5
, or navigate to the Home tab > Find & Select > Go To Special. -
Select Hidden Rows: In the Go To Special dialog box, choose the “Visible cells only” option, and then click OK. This step helps you select only those rows that are currently visible.
-
Delete the Visible Rows: Right-click on the selected rows and choose "Delete" from the context menu. This action will delete all the visible rows, while the hidden rows will be unaffected.
-
Adjust Your Data: If needed, you can unhide any remaining rows that you still want to keep.
Method 2: Delete Hidden Rows Using Filter
-
Apply Filter: Select the data range and click on the Data tab > Filter. This will enable filtering options on your data.
-
Filter for Hidden Rows: Use the filter dropdown to show only the data you want to keep. Ensure that the filter option is set in a way that only those rows you want to delete become visible.
-
Select the Visible Rows: After applying the filter, select the visible rows that you want to keep.
-
Delete the Remaining Rows: Once the unnecessary rows are filtered out, simply right-click and choose "Delete Row."
-
Clear the Filter: Don’t forget to clear the filter afterward so you can see all your data.
Method 3: Using VBA to Delete Hidden Rows
For those who are comfortable with coding, using a VBA (Visual Basic for Applications) macro is a powerful way to automate the process of deleting hidden rows.
-
Open VBA Editor: Press
ALT + F11
to open the Visual Basic for Applications editor. -
Insert a New Module: Right-click on any of the items in the Project Explorer pane, go to Insert, and click on Module.
-
Paste the VBA Code: Copy and paste the following code:
Sub DeleteHiddenRows() Dim rng As Range Dim cell As Range Set rng = Selection For Each cell In rng.Rows If cell.EntireRow.Hidden Then cell.EntireRow.Delete End If Next cell End Sub
-
Run the Macro: Close the editor and go back to your worksheet. Select the range where you want to delete hidden rows, then press
ALT + F8
to run the macro. Select the macro you created and click "Run." -
Review Your Data: Check your worksheet to ensure that all hidden rows have been successfully deleted.
Method 4: Delete Using Shortcuts
Another simple and efficient method for deleting hidden rows in Excel involves keyboard shortcuts.
-
Select Data: Click and highlight the range of cells that includes hidden rows.
-
Go to Filter: Use the keyboard shortcut
ALT + D + F + F
to enable filtering. -
Select Visible Rows: Now use the shortcut
Ctrl + Shift + L
to open the filter dropdown. -
Delete: Finally, press
Ctrl + -
(minus sign) to delete the selected visible rows. All hidden rows will be removed as they were not included in the selection.
Common Mistakes to Avoid
- Not Selecting the Right Range: Always ensure that your selection includes all the relevant data, both visible and hidden.
- Accidentally Deleting Visible Rows: Double-check your selection before executing a delete action to avoid losing necessary data.
- Forgetting to Unhide Rows: After filtering or hiding, ensure to unhide any rows that should remain in your dataset.
Troubleshooting Tips
If you run into problems while trying to delete hidden rows, consider the following:
- Unhide Rows: Sometimes rows might appear hidden but are simply formatted as such. Right-click on the row numbers and select "Unhide."
- Check Filters: If you're not seeing hidden rows when filtering, double-check your filter settings to ensure they are correct.
- Undo Mistakes: If you delete something by mistake, immediately press
Ctrl + Z
to undo your last action.
<div class="faq-section">
<div class="faq-container">
<h2>Frequently Asked Questions</h2>
<div class="faq-item">
<div class="faq-question">
<h3>How do I know if a row is hidden in Excel?</h3>
<span class="faq-toggle">+</span>
</div>
<div class="faq-answer">
<p>You can tell if a row is hidden if the row numbers skip a number (e.g., if you see row 1, 2, and then 4, row 3 is hidden).</p>
</div>
</div>
<div class="faq-item">
<div class="faq-question">
<h3>Can I undo deleting hidden rows?</h3>
<span class="faq-toggle">+</span>
</div>
<div class="faq-answer">
<p>Yes! If you accidentally delete rows, use Ctrl + Z
to undo your last action.</p>
</div>
</div>
<div class="faq-item">
<div class="faq-question">
<h3>Is there a limit to how many rows I can delete at once?</h3>
<span class="faq-toggle">+</span>
</div>
<div class="faq-answer">
<p>No, you can delete as many rows as you want at once, as long as they are selected together.</p>
</div>
</div>
</div>
</div>
In summary, deleting hidden rows in Excel is a straightforward process that can help streamline your datasets and enhance clarity. By using various methods such as the Go To Special feature, filters, or even VBA, you can efficiently manage your data. Make sure to check for hidden rows regularly to maintain an organized and error-free spreadsheet. Happy Excel-ing! 🌟
<p class="pro-note">🚀 Pro Tip: Always back up your data before making mass deletions!</p>